# Brindlewick Environments

The notification fan-out service applies backpressure differently per environment. Staging drops low-priority events once the queue depth crosses its threshold, while production sheds load by deferring digest batches instead. Reviewers should confirm that any change to batch sizing is tested against both behaviors, since the limits diverge significantly. The current per-environment backpressure settings are listed below.

settings of tagug-fajof:
[zorwyn]
host = zorwyn.nelvrosys.corp
user = zorwyn_svc
database = zorwyn_prod

Prepared for the finance team. The revised scheme replaces flat 4% commission with a banded structure: 3% to threshold, 6% above, with a quarterly accelerator for multi-year contracts. Modelling by the Pellworth office suggests total payout rises 2.1% while shifting reward toward higher-margin lines. Clawback terms tighten to ninety days. Transition begins with the Meridale sales group in Q2, pending sign-off. The confidential note appended below outlines the strategic assumptions behind these figures.

confidential, kajop-yajeg: Headcount on the Fraeth team goes from 22 to 132 by the end of October. Gross margin on Fraeth came in at 47 percent against a plan of 50 percent.

## Onboarding: Fareline pricing experiment

Fareline is our ticket-pricing experiment for the Drossmere Ferry routes. Variants are assigned server-side; never hardcode prices client-side. Dashboards update hourly. Experiment configs live in an encrypted bundle owned by the growth team at Kelverock. To edit variants, decrypt the bundle locally using the recovery passphrase below.

recovery phrase for bagag-fawep: quenox-gilael

Key ceremony checklist, item 6: before we re-sign the Bramblewick search certificates, double-check the slow autocomplete index on the Perrow cluster — if the rebuild is still running, the signing job will time out and we'll have to restart the whole ceremony. Confirm index lag is under two minutes, then unlock the signing vault. The vault prompt will ask for the recovery passphrase, which is recorded below.

strongbox words: druath-quenael